Output eb304d1355d25eea7b89fbb073004b1350419bee1b09c12a686018e359ccc94b:51

value
58361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5838de72f678f41447d6b752b0098d58629cfbc0 OP_EQUAL
address
39jVWkM6nBmwFH2QNDhdHKeHABK6bT75cC
transaction
eb304d1355d25eea7b89fbb073004b1350419bee1b09c12a686018e359ccc94b